It’s where you wander when you’re lost
because it’s deep and familiar.
The end is visible although not really an end,
but where you started.
It’s easy to try all the abandoned roads
than to leave and instead go
to the one place where the only road is forward.
It’s easy to be lost in a place where lost is the only destination.
And if you’re not careful,
you’ll never be able to escape.
– Rachel R. Vasquez, October 2016
